- In the Penal Times when the Catholic Faith was being crushed in Ireland and our Priests were hunted from place to place.With a price on their heads for what was then known as a crime to say mass in an old pit in Rushall now owned by Patrick Sawyer. The faithful did gather and the Priest offered mass contrary to the law and it is still called the mass pit.
